Project management can be broadly classified into project planning and managing the project as per the plan. Good project management training should include sessions on resource planning, risk assessment methodologies, estimation techniques, resource management, schedule preparation and tracking. The training should provide a balance between planning and management aspects of project management.

In the recent times, some trainers have started using specially designed computer games to illustrate the project management concepts. Such computer games involve the learner to use project management technology and are focused in their approach to training project management concepts. The desired outcome of such game based training is quantifiable to a certain extent using course assessments. We can summarize that training should not only hover around the traditional project management philosophies but also involve the learner to perform tasks using the project management technology himself.

All the way back in 1987, a management institute created the first version of what is now often called simply PMBOK. Now in a third full edition, a Worksmart book called "a guide to the project management body of knowledge" provides the savvy business owner with one of the best possible references for performance management information. Each edition updates any changes in the body of knowledge and when combined with the best available training is invaluable to the business person who understands the importance of performance management.
